Dawn Aerospace Mk-II Aurora

In production
Logbook Follow this page and keep your own private notes on it — log in to start

Commercial version of this remotely-piloted, reusable, suborbital rocket plane. Horizontal take off and parabolic flight trajectory at Mach 3+. Remote pilot control with autonomous pilot-assist. Powered by Dawn Aerospace's single pump-fed HTP/kerosene bi-propellant 4300 N thrust rocket engine. In development, including next-generation Mk-IIB with projected Mach 3.5 speed.
